Demonstrations, not promises
Bratslavsky has leaned into live demonstrations as the sales motion. At a CRE AI Studio event an account of his appearance described the platform ingesting offering memoranda, rent rolls and financial statements and returning structured outputs within minutes. The sessions emphasised practical accuracy and usability, not abstract speed claims. Attendees pressed on implementation and workflow integration, and Bratslavsky repeatedly underlined a trade off his team factors into product design: speed matters, but accuracy and usability determine whether automation reduces downstream validation time and therefore real profit and loss impact.
Public reporting of the product includes performance figures presented as outcomes on real documents, not laboratory benchmarks. One profile reported rent extraction accuracy of 98 percent and financial statement categorisation accuracy of 97 percent, and the same piece described the 15-hour monthly saving per underwriter. Those numbers are used to argue that QuickData.ai moves rent roll, trailing 12-month statements and offering memorandum data directly into Excel based underwriting models, cutting the manual steps that have long been the banal heart of deal preparation.
QuickData.ai also offers AI training to help firms build in house workflows. A podcast profile of Bratslavsky outlines that combination: software to extract and structure data, and training so teams can fold those outputs into existing models without creating fresh verification burdens. That point reflects the McKinsey analysis cited in coverage, which estimates AI could unlock $430 billion to $550 billion in value across the real estate value chain and argues the most durable gains come from redesigning workflows around people rather than tacking on isolated tools.
The adoption question
Buyers in real estate are rarely sold by claims alone. The industry context in which Bratslavsky is pitching QuickData.ai helps explain why a demo driven approach gains traction. Consulting analysis from McKinsey provides a strategic backdrop: the largest value pools lie where workflow redesign meets the human agent or decision maker.
That is, firms that can see how a new platform slots into their underwriting models, and that can assess whether it lowers routine labour without creating new validation work, are the ones likely to adopt.
The sessions described in coverage were practical. Attendees asked about integrating automation without disrupting established team processes. Implementation questions dominated the conversation, rather than headline performance metrics. That reaction is consistent with the product positioning reported across write ups and interviews: Bratslavsky presents QuickData.ai as an industry focused automation tool, arguing for smarter data management and training so that firms can extract value from AI rather than chase a novelty.
Bratslavsky’s public profile now runs across conference stages and podcasts. Coverage through 2025 and into May 2026 shows him on industry platforms, using live demos to move conversations from promise to practice. The company’s immediate path to adoption is described as a combination of demonstration and client training, showing prospective users how the software produces structured outputs, and then helping teams fold those outputs into their Excel based underwriting models.
The emphasis on demonstrable throughput and usability points to a larger market truth. Real estate firms have historically measured new tools by whether they create more work downstream in verification. The accuracy claims reported alongside the time savings are therefore central to the sales case. If extraction is fast but produces errors that demand hours of follow up, the P and L benefits evaporate. Bratslavsky’s pitch is that his approach limits that trade off by pairing model accuracy with implementation training.
